Jay shree Tea & Industries  (BOM:509715) Interest Coverage Explanation

Ben Graham requires that a company has a minimum interest coverage of 5 with the companies he invested. If the interest coverage is less than 2, the company is burdened by debt. Any business slow or recession may drag the company into a situation where it cannot pay the interest on its debt.

Jay shree Tea & Industries Interest Coverage Calculation

Interest Coverage is a ratio that determines how easily a company can pay interest expenses on outstanding debt. It is calculated by dividing a company's Operating Income (EBIT) by its Interest Expense:

If Interest Expense is negative and Operating Income is positive, then

Interest Coverage=-1* Operating Income /Interest Expense

Else if Interest Expense is negative and Operating Income is negative, then

The company did not have earnings to cover the interest expense.

Else if Interest Expense is 0 and Long-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ation is 0, then

The company had no debt (1).


Note: If both Interest Expense and Interest Income are empty, while Net Interest Income is negative, then use Net Interest Income as Interest Expense.

Jay shree Tea & Industries's Interest Coverage for the fiscal year that ended in Mar. 2026 is calculated as

Here, for the fiscal year that ended in Mar. 2026, Jay shree Tea & Industries's Interest Expense was ₹-314 Mil. Its Operating Income was ₹7 Mil. And its Long-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ation was ₹508 Mil.

Interest Coverage=-1* Operating Income (A: Mar. 2026 )/Interest Expense (A: Mar. 2026 )
=-1*6.793/-314.022
=0.02

Jay shree Tea & Industries Business Description

Other Exchanges JAYSREETEA:India
Address 10 Camac Street, Industry House, 15th Floor, Kolkata, WB, IND, 700017
Jay shree Tea & Industries Ltd is engaged in the cultivation, production, and export of tea. The company is also engaged in the manufacturing of chemicals, fertilizers, sugar production, and warehousing activities. Its segments include Tea, Sugar, and Chemicals and fertilizers. It derives its key revenue from the Tea segment. It offers various tea categories, such as Darjeeling Tea, Assam Orthodox Tea, Assam CTC. Geographically, it generates the majority of the revenue from India.
